如何在编辑时获取当前光标位置 fabric.Textbox
How to get current cursor position when editing fabric.Textbox
如何在 fabric.Textbox
中获取当前光标在文本上的位置
例如,下面应该return = 6
我有点明白了。 selectionStart
和 selectionEnd
成功了:
var activeObj = canvas.getActiveObject();
var caretPositionStart = activeObj.selectionStart;
var caretPositionEnd = activeObj.selectionEnd;
activeObj.enterEditing();
activeObj.insertChars("HI", null, caretPositionStart, caretPositionEnd);
如何在 fabric.Textbox
中获取当前光标在文本上的位置例如,下面应该return = 6
我有点明白了。 selectionStart
和 selectionEnd
成功了:
var activeObj = canvas.getActiveObject();
var caretPositionStart = activeObj.selectionStart;
var caretPositionEnd = activeObj.selectionEnd;
activeObj.enterEditing();
activeObj.insertChars("HI", null, caretPositionStart, caretPositionEnd);